Vladimir Putin: Russia may use nuclear weapons in case of massive air attack

25.09.2024, Moscow.

Russia may use nuclear weapons if reliable data is received about a massive air attack on it and about the crossing of the state border by means of attack, Russian President Vladimir Putin said at a meeting of the permanent meeting of the Security Council on nuclear deterrence on September 25.

I mean strategic or tactical aircraft, cruise missiles, drones, hypersonic and other aircraft,” he said.

The meeting discussed issues on updating the Fundamentals of State Policy in the field of nuclear deterrence. The President emphasized that the proposed project regards an attack by a non-nuclear state supported by a nuclear state as their joint attack.

Putin emphasized that Moscow reserves the right to use nuclear weapons in case of an attack on Russia or Belarus. This includes the creation of a critical threat to their sovereignty by conventional weapons.

In June, President Putin said Russia may revise its nuclear doctrine because the West is lowering the threshold for the use of nuclear weapons, including preparations to develop ultra-low-intensity explosive devices. The President emphasized that the innovations will not stipulate a nuclear pre-emptive strike.
